Abstract

Downsizing a Cockcroft-Walton high-voltage generation device may cause discharge from the connections of respective components to potentially lack insulation reliability. A Cockcroft-Walton circuit () is configured to include capacitors (-to-) connected in series and capacitors (-to-) connected in series, each having end electrodes () at both ends, respectively. One capacitor (-) is electrically connected with the other capacitor (-), which is adjacent in series to the former at a connection (-). The connection (-) is arranged so as not to protrude outside a first space () between the end electrode () of the one capacitor (-) and the end electrode () of the other capacitor (-). Further, the anode of a diode (-) and the cathode of a diode (-) are electrically connected to the connection (-).
